In Minecraft, when you stack two or more items, a number will appear on the bottom-right corner of the slot the item is placed in. This number simply indicates how many of that item is stacked in that slot. The number is in white color and most of the time, you will have no issue reading it. But if the item texture is bright, it might make the text unreadable. Item Count Background Mod is here with the solution. As the name suggests, this mod introduces a background for the item count number. The color, position and transparency of this background can be configured to your liking by accessing the configuration menu of this mod.
